Prime Minister Dahal confident of RPP’s support for ruling coalition in Koshi



KATHMANDU: Prime Minister Pushpa Kamal Dahal ‘Prachanda’ has expressed his optimism regarding the Rastriya Prajatantra Party’s (RPP) potential support for the ruling alliance in the Koshi province.

Addressing the media at the Parliament House in New Baneshwar on Tuesday, Prime Minister Dahal conveyed his belief that the collaborative environment established with the RPP during the parliamentary committee formation process would pave the way for the establishment and successful functioning of the government in Koshi.

Asserting his conviction, Prime Minister Dahal underscored the anticipated success of the government, emphasizing that constructive deliberations between the parties would ensure a positive outcome.

Earlier on the same day, RPP Chairman Rajendra Lingden had communicated his perspective, noting the absence of alternative agreements when he took on the committee’s leadership.
